You may have a case where you reasonably expect some monetary compensation but you feel that you cannot afford to hire a lawyer or paralegal to represent you. Be informed that either one may take your case on a contingency basis. What this means is that you are not obligated to make a large initial payment to your hired professional upon agreeing to have him/her represent you.
In a contingency retainer fees are dependent on the outcome of the case, either as a ruling or negotiated settlement. At the end of the case, and only if you win, are you to pay your representing counsel what you agreed to, plus disbursements, plus HST.

That being said, please also be informed that independent paralegals running their own private practices are precluded from representing clients in Family Law and in serious, indictable criminal offenses, as well as in matters before the Superior Court of Ontario, , in appeals before the Federal Court, or at the Supreme Court of Canada.
As well, paralegals are precluded from representing clients in matters dealing with real estate, inheritance, and wills. Lastly, paralegals can only represent clients in their immigration or refugee hearings and are not allowed to assist in the processing of applications for permanent residency, refuge, student visas, or in immigration appeals at the higher courts.
